What to know about the Los Angeles Rams' newest ballhawk, Kamren Kinchens
Rich Storry-USA TODAY Sports

The Los Angeles Rams utilized their fourth pick of the 2024 NFL Draft to add their third defensive player of this cycle, selecting Miami safety Kamren Kinchens with the No. 99 overall pick.

This makes for the third defensive pick the Rams have made, with Michigan running back Blake Corum the only offensive player the team has added to this point.

With this, the Rams' picks heading into Day 3 look like this:

Round 1, No. 19: Florida State EDGE Jared Verse

Round 2, No. 39: Florida State DT Braden Fiske

Round 3, No. 83: Michigan RB Blake Corum

Round 3, No. 99: Miami S Kamren Kichens

Here's a look into what to know about Kinchens, the newest member of the Rams:

1. Kinchens made Hurricane history.

Kinchens earned plenty of recognition for his accomplishments at Miami, becoming the first member of the Hurricanes to record at least 10 career interceptions since Sean Taylor did it between 2001 and 2003. Ed Reed is the only other defensive back in Miami history to accomplish the same feat.

Kinchens finished out his career with 162 combined tackles (99 solo), 11 interceptions and 1 sack.

2. Kinchens will have the ability to start instantly.

Kinchens is a player who could immediately slide into the starting lineup for the Rams secondary, though he's still got some development to do. Kinchens has impressed scouts with his ballhawking ability and pure football instincts, but top end speed is a concern. He posted a 4.60 time in the 40-yard dash at his Pro Day.

How that affects him at the next level will be something to keep an eye on.

3. Kinchens led all safeties in coverage grade for 2022.

Kinchens has impressed by the numbers in several ways, and one of those is his PFF coverage grade of 90.7. That was good for best among all safeties that season. 

It was also during that season that he recorded what's widely considered to be the strongest performance of his career with 8 tackles and 3 interceptions -- including a 99-yard pick-six -- against Georgia Tech.
